Nuvama Wealth and Investment Limited formerly known as Edelweiss Broking Limited[1][2] is an Indian financial services company based in Mumbai, India.[3][4] The company is a subsidiary of Nuvama Wealth Management Limited (NWML) formerly known as Edelweiss Securities limited and is led by Rahul Jain who is its president.[5][6] The company is registered with National Stock Exchange of India, Bombay Stock Exchange and MCX Stock Exchange.[7]

History[edit]

Edelweiss Broking limited was publicly incorporated on 7 February 2008 after Edelweiss Group[8] had received final regulatory approval from the Securities and Exchange Board of India (SEBI) to start its mutual fund business by 2008. The stockbroker acquired retail broker Anagram Capital Limited in January 2010.[9] In December 2012 the company was listed under National stock Exchange.[10] It was listed in MCX Stock Exchange Limited.[11]
